#099c14 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#099c14 is composed of 3.5% red, 61.2%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 87.2%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 124.5 degrees, a saturation of 89.1% and a lightness of 32.4%. #099c14 color hex could be obtained by blending #12ff28 with #003900. Closest websafe color is: #009900.

Shades and Tints of #099c14

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000801 is the darkest color, while #f4fef5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#099c14

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f564f is the less saturated color, while #03a20f is the most saturated one.
